AFBytes Brief

A chemical storage tank in Garden Grove approached a critical failure point that could have caused a leak or explosion. State and federal officials issued warnings and coordinated a response. The event triggered a federal emergency declaration.

Why this matters

The incident affects neighborhood safety for residents near the storage site and raises questions about local emergency preparedness and hazardous material handling.
